TAMPA, Fla. – The United Soccer League (USL), the world’s largest second division professional soccer league and longest standing member of the U.S. Soccer Federation, today announced the expansion and strengthening of its league office through various appointments and new hires. These additions increase the league office to more than 50 full-time employees who oversee 17 departments in support of the league’s 30 teams throughout the United States and Canada.

Furthering its commitment for ongoing player development and enhancing the standard of competition, the USL created a Compliance Department that will work in concert with the league’s Operations and Competition & Technical Development departments starting with the 2017 season. The league also announced the hiring of key personnel in the Social Media, USL Productions and Corporate Strategy departments.

“With the league’s continued expansion, and the U.S. Soccer Federation’s designation of Division II status, we believe these appointments further position the USL and its clubs to flourish this season and beyond,” said USL President Jake Edwards. “The league will continue to drive forward in 2017, providing our teams with an unprecedented level of support to maintain the USL’s standard of excellence on and off the field.”
